School Catering Assistant
Location: Speldhurst, Kent
Hours: Monday to Friday, 10:00am - 2:00pm
Contract: Term time only
Start: ASAP
We are currently recruiting a Catering Assistant to join a friendly and welcoming primary school in Speldhurst. This is a great opportunity for someone who enjoys working in a school environment and is looking for part-time, term-time hours.
Key Responsibilities:
- Assisting with food preparation and basic cooking duties
- Serving meals to pupils in a safe and friendly manner
- Setting up and clearing the dining area
- Washing up and maintaining kitchen cleanliness
- Following food hygiene and health standards
